From c077f3f09091cf029e1ea5c750c2f383eadd9fde Mon Sep 17 00:00:00 2001 From: Pierre-Yves Chibon Date: Jun 27 2016 17:39:59 +0000 Subject: Add a notification to the ticket after updating its status --- diff --git a/pagure/lib/__init__.py b/pagure/lib/__init__.py index bccb055..728e00a 100644 --- a/pagure/lib/__init__.py +++ b/pagure/lib/__init__.py @@ -1247,6 +1247,17 @@ def edit_issue(session, issue, ticketfolder, user, pagure.lib.git.update_git( issue, repo=issue.project, repofolder=ticketfolder) + if 'status' in edit: + add_issue_comment( + session, + issue, + comment='@%s changed the status to ``%s``' % (user, status), + user=user, + ticketfolder=ticketfolder, + notify=False, + notification=True, + ) + if not issue.private and edit: pagure.lib.notify.log( issue.project,